We just returned from the most wonderful vacation I have ever had. It was myself, my DH, & our DD almost 2. We took her for her 1st trip before baby #2 comes this fall. We stayed at POP & were so pleasantly surprised. It was the perfect resort for our DD. It was crazy hot, 33-40 degrees everyday.
Day 1-Arrived in the aft. DD played in the Goofy Waterpad for a bit, her fav spot, & then we headed to DTD for some dinner. Cookes of Dublin was amazing & my DH & I had way too much food & could have easily shared 1 meal. This was by far my fav quick service meal.
Day 2-Breakfast at Chef Mickeys for Mothers Day. DD was dressed up like Minnie as the playhouse characters are her fav, but lo and behold she was frightened of the characters
Meal was ok. We had DDP so we didn't care too much. For us, it was about going to as many places for our DD. Headed to MK for the morning, very busy. Headed to AK for the aft. which was relatively busy, not too bad. Had dinner at POP food court as we were too tired to go anywhere.
Day 3-Blizzard Beach. Our DD hated it here & we left by noon. Had dinner at Le Cellier. So yummy. At Epcot our DD encountered her 1st princess & fell in love. The rest of the trip she was princess crazy
Day 4-Booked an extra night at hotel as we are having way too much fun. We go to HS for the day. It was so hot that day we hit every show we could. This wasn't our DD's fav park & we didn't need to return. Headed to Epcot again for dinner at Chefs De France & do some attractions prior to our meal. The meal was fabulous. I was able to do the 3 course prix fixed menu even though I was on the DDP.
Day 5-MK for the day. This was our DDs fav place. We had an early dinner res at 3:40 & she stayed awake all day & fell asleep 5 mins before our meal. The food was mediocre here & it was unfortunate that she slept through the meal, as we booked it for her, but we still got pics of the characters pushing her stroller.
Day 6-AK for the day. We pretty much did everything by 3pm & headed back to the hotel to get ready for dinner at Teppan Edo. Our fav meal of the week. Our DD taught herself how to use chopsticks. Its a hard restaurant to sit at w/ a little one, but it is our fav so we had to go at least once.
Day 7-Last full day. Spend all day at MK & then take monorail to Epcot & got a last minute res at Akershus for 8. So we head back to hotel to get ready for dinner. Dinner at Akershus was not good & I couldn't even eat my food. But our DD loved the princesses soooo much, which made eating bread for dinner totally worth it. The only other negative point of our meal was near the end. We were seated near Belle, where the pics were taken, & once there were no more little girls, we saw her face completely drop, voice change, & heard her say "10 more mins & I'm outta here". Now I know it must be very draining & she was probably very tired, BUT if any other little girls had seen that, it could have ruined their whole perception of a princess.
Overall, a great vacation! The best one of our lives. It's funny how kids do that to you
We had so many people say that we were crazy for taking our little one & should wait until she is at least 5. To them I say, their crazy. Our DD had the time of her life, & while she won't remember, we always will. We plan to return in fall 2010.
